Summary:
The Inside Sales/Customer Relations Representative-JCB is responsible for generating, qualifying, and managing sales leads while supporting the overall sales process. This role also focuses on enhancing customer satisfaction by conducting surveys, analyzing feedback, and collaborating across departments to deliver a seamless and positive customer experience for the JCB equipment line
Essential Functions:
Organize data from JCB customer surveys into categories for parts, sale and service
Contact customers reporting lower scores to learn more about their specific customer experience and report data to managers.
Follow up with and verify leads, escalate verified leads to the appropriate sales representative through JCB Sales Master+ portal , and follow up with the sales representative within 3 days
Develop EDA leads in JCB Sales Master+ portal. Ensure contact details are accurate and cross reference the lead information with KanEquip customer records. Enter notes of Cross-referenced data in the system.
Identify and develop new opportunities within government agencies and companies enter leads into the Sales Master+ system.
Identify gaps and breakdowns in the sales process and recommend improvements. Proactively contact JCB customers ahead of scheduled service intervals; provide quotes, assist with scheduling, and document activity in the LiveLink system.
